Money supply is skyrocketing:



Global money supply is now up to a record $121.9 trillion.

Over the last 2 years, money supply has soared +$17.1 trillion, or +16%.

This also marks a +$27 trillion increase, or +28%, since the 2022 low.

This means that global money supply is surging +7% to +8% a year.

Meanwhile, US M2 money supply jumped +$1 trillion YoY, or +4.6%, to a record $22.7 trillion.

Money supply growth is accelerating
